A major protest is taking place at the premises of the Dibrugarh University. The protest is being carried out by the students over the recent hike in fees.
The protesting students are demanding a rollback of the fees hike by the university authorities. The students under the banner of the university students’ union have been protesting since yesterday evening and are demanding the authorities come to meet them and formally assure them of canceling the fees hike.
And earlier today, students gheraoed Vice Chancellor Jiten Hazarika and demanded that the fees hike be rolled back.
The Vice-Chancellor and the students had some heated exchanges on the spot as they argued over the nature of the protest. Currently, the Vice Chancellor is holding a closed-door meeting with all the stakeholders of the Dibrugarh University community to reach an amicable solution to the problem.
